Riley Fox’s father rewards tipster who led to her killer

The father of murdered 3-year-old Riley Fox has rewarded the anonymous tipster who helped identify his daughter’s killer.

Kevin Fox attorney Kathleen Zellner won’t name the recipient, nor the amount of the reward. But she said the money was only paid after Fox learned why it took the person five years to lead investigators to Scott Eby.

“She was under a lot of pressure,” Zellner said of the tipster. “(Eby) had attempted to kill her by setting her trailer on fire.”

Kevin Fox was originally charged with his daughter’s murder after she was found dead in Wilmington in 2004. He could have faced the death penalty, but he was released in 2005 based on DNA evidence. Eby was charged in her death about five years later, and the convicted sex offender got life in prison after pleading guilty.

The FBI has said Eby’s ex-girlfriend, Trisha Kiefer, led them to him. And though the agency gave her a $10,000 reward, the Foxes resisted paying her the $100,000 they’d offered.

It’s not clear whether the Foxes have now changed their mind about Kiefer. But Zellner said they don’t want to discourage people from coming forward with information in other murder cases.

“You want people to come forward with tips,” Zellner said. “If a reward’s offered, you want it to be paid.”
